98x^2=18
We move all terms to the left:
98x^2-(18)=0
a = 98; b = 0; c = -18;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= 02-4·98·(-18)
Δ = 7056
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{7056}=84$$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(0)-84}{2*98}=\frac{-84}{196} =-3/7 $$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(0)+84}{2*98}=\frac{84}{196} =3/7 $
